ti&m opens branch in Basel
16.06.2022
ti&m now has an office in Basel. With this action, the company specializing in digitization, security and innovation projects is counting on a strong economic and financial location and the large catchment area for the job market.

Group picture of the employees of ti&m (img: ti&m)
ti&m has chosen Basel as the location for its new branch. According to a press release, the company hopes to “even more closely serve” its existing clients located in north-western Switzerland with banks, insurance, health insurance funds, and retail as well as asset management companies, hospitals, and energy companies. Furthermore, ti&m plans to gain additional new customers from the life science and medtech industries from its new location. Settlement has been supported by Basel Area Business & Innovation.
Head Basel at ti&m Gabriel Salm commented: “Basel is a strong financial and economic location of national importance with many innovative companies from various industries, organizations, and public institutes.” He adds that “a new, interesting job market is emerging: at the center of the north-west of Switzerland, Basel has a large catchment area and is also attractive to workers from Alsace and southern Germany.”
50 to 70 employees in three years
The company relies on young, highly qualified IT specialists from the University of Basel and the University of Applied Sciences Northwestern Switzerland as well as the Baden-Wuerttemberg Cooperative State University in Lörrach and the École nationale supérieure d’ingénieurs Sud-Alsace in Mülhausen. “Our aim is to reach 50 to 70 employees in three years’ time.”
